Condividi tramite


Metodo IVssExamineWriterMetadata::SaveAsXML (vsbackup.h)

Il metodo SaveAsXML salva il documento di metadati writer che contiene le informazioni sullo stato di un writer in una stringa specificata. Questa stringa può essere salvata come parte di un'operazione di backup.

Sintassi

HRESULT SaveAsXML(
  [in] BSTR *pbstrXML
);

Parametri

[in] pbstrXML

Puntatore a una stringa da utilizzare per archiviare il documento metadati writer contenente le informazioni sullo stato di un writer.

Valore restituito

Di seguito sono riportati i codici restituiti validi per questo metodo.

Valore Significato
S_OK
Il contenuto del documento XML è stato salvato correttamente nel valore del parametro pbstrXML .
E_INVALIDARG
Uno dei valori dei parametri non è valido.
E_OUTOFMEMORY
Il chiamante non è in memoria o in altre risorse di sistema.
VSS_E_UNEXPECTED
Errore imprevisto. Il codice di errore viene registrato nel file di log degli errori. Per altre informazioni, vedere Gestione degli eventi e degli errori in VSS.

Windows Server 2008, Windows Vista, Windows Server 2003 e Windows XP: Questo valore non è supportato fino a Windows Server 2008 R2 e Windows 7. E_UNEXPECTED viene invece usato.

Requisiti

Requisito Valore
Client minimo supportato Windows XP [solo app desktop]
Server minimo supportato Windows Server 2003 [solo app desktop]
Piattaforma di destinazione Windows
Intestazione vsbackup.h (include VsBackup.h, Vss.h, VsWriter.h)
Libreria VssApi.lib

Vedi anche

IVssExamineWriterMetadata

IVssExamineWriterMetadata::LoadFromXML